Baltimmersion: The Urban Project
Baltimmersion: The Urban Project is a weekend urban service immersion trip. The experience offers an opportunity for students to gain greater insight into the realities and concerns of people who are materially poor or experiencing homelessness in Baltimore. The weekend includes an experience of direct service in a meal program, factual information on poverty and homelessness, opportunities for casual, one-on-one interaction with people who are materially poor or experiencing homelessness, and time for reflection, discussion and activities. The weekend also includes opportunity for shared prayer in retreat-style format, and the experience provides intentional connections between Catholic Social Teaching and Calvert Hall’s Lasallian Education. Baltimmersion will take place March 18th – 20th at Beans and Bread in downtown Baltimore.
